Apart from the necessary repairs
and replacement of timbers to various structures, we have removed
a large laurel hedge and have replaced it with trellis work panels and
new plantings on
either side in harmony with the existing garden.

Clematis 'Rosemoor' in bloom and early planting in
front of the trellis.
On the other side of the trellis and blooming at 7 feet in November is
Salvia Confertiflora and
next to it the lovely orange flower of Isoplexis.
